W dzisiejszym szybko zmieniającym się świecie biznesowym, gdzie elastyczność i dostosowanie do indywidualnych potrzeb stają się kluczowymi czynnikami sukcesu, coraz więcej firm decyduje się na implementację oprogramowania dedykowanego. Dostosowane specyficznie do potrzeb i wymagań danego przedsiębiorstwa, oprogramowanie dedykowane nie tylko ułatwia codzienne operacje, ale również umożliwia skuteczniejsze zarządzanie zasobami i procesami. Artykuł ten zgłębia, jak oprogramowanie dedykowane może wpłynąć na rozwój firmy, analizując jego proces tworzenia, korzyści oraz realne przypadki zastosowania w różnych sektorach rynku.
Jak oprogramowanie dedykowane wspiera rozwój przedsiębiorstw?
Oprogramowanie dedykowane jest szczególnie cenione w środowisku biznesowym za swoją zdolność do precyzyjnego dopasowania do specyficznych wymagań i oczekiwań przedsiębiorstw. Niezależnie od wielkości firmy, branży czy rynku, na którym operuje, oprogramowanie to pozwala na optymalizację procesów, co bezpośrednio przekłada się na zwiększenie efektywności operacyjnej. Na przykład, firmy mogą korzystać z aplikacji dedykowanych do automatyzacji zadań, które są kluczowe dla ich specyficznych procesów biznesowych, takich jak zarządzanie relacjami z klientami, zarządzanie łańcuchem dostaw czy finanse.
Znaczącą zaletą oprogramowania dedykowanego jest jego skalowalność. System ten może być rozbudowywany i modyfikowany w miarę rozwoju firmy i zmieniających się potrzeb, bez konieczności inwestowania w zupełnie nowe rozwiązania. Co więcej, oprogramowanie dedykowane zapewnia lepszą integrację z istniejącymi systemami przedsiębiorstwa, co eliminuje problemy związane z kompatybilnością i pozwala na bardziej spójne zarządzanie danymi.
Proces tworzenia oprogramowania dedykowanego: Od koncepcji do wdrożenia
Proces tworzenia oprogramowania dedykowanego rozpoczyna się od szczegółowej analizy potrzeb i wymagań klienta, co jest kluczowe dla sukcesu każdego projektu. Programiści współpracują ściśle z przedsiębiorstwem, aby zrozumieć jego specyfikę i na tej podstawie projektować oprogramowanie, które będzie idealnie odpowiadało jego potrzebom. Ta wstępna faza projektu obejmuje zbieranie wymagań, planowanie funkcjonalności oraz ustalanie celów strategicznych oprogramowania.
Następnie przechodzi się do etapu projektowania i konstruowania systemu, który często realizowany jest przy użyciu metodyk takich jak Agile czy DevOps, zapewniających elastyczność i ciągłą adaptację projektu do zmieniających się wymagań. Programowanie i testowanie są następnie prowadzone równolegle, co pozwala na szybkie wykrywanie i rozwiązywanie problemów, a tym samym skraca czas potrzebny na ostateczne wdrożenie systemu.
Kluczowym momentem jest wdrożenie oprogramowania w środowisko klienta, które często wspierane jest przez szkolenia dla użytkowników oraz pomoc techniczną, aby zapewnić płynne przejście i maksymalizację korzyści wynikających z nowego systemu. Kontynuacja współpracy po wdrożeniu, w formie wsparcia technicznego i merytorycznego, jest równie ważna, aby zapewnić długoterminową wartość i adaptację oprogramowania do przyszłych potrzeb przedsiębiorstwa.